Should You Add a Pool to Your Yard?

A swimming pool is the perfect new addition to your yard that can transform the space into a wonderful oasis. It can provide your family and friends with the perfect location to congregate for relaxation, recreation, and fun. Before you make the final decision to add a pool to your yard, consider a few points so that make the most informed decision possible.

Adding Value to Your Home

There are many upgrades and improvements that you can make to your home that will add value to your space, but a pool is usually not considered to be one of them. This is an improvement that you add to your yard because you want to enjoy all that it has to offer rather than because you think you will recoup value when you sell it. It may add appeal to the property for some buyers, but other buyers may not want to deal with the cost of upkeep associated with a pool. Therefore, it can be just as appealing to some buyers as it may be unappealing to others.

The Space Required for a Pool

In addition, think about the space that is required for a pool. Even with a small pool on your property, you will need a patio surrounding the pool for ease of use, and you will need space for the equipment that will be used with the pool. A smart idea is to stake out the area on your property where you want the pool to be. Then consider how large you want your surrounding patio to be. Think about available green space that will remain that can be used for pets or for kids to run around and play on.

There are other factors to consider as well, including the cost, the time, the slope of the yard, and more. When you take into account all factors, you will be able to better determine if adding a pool to your property is a wise decision or not.

Every homeowner with a swimming pool envisions their pool area as an oasis, an attractive spot for relaxation and a refreshing escape from the heat, not a cesspool people are hesitant to approach. The question is: how do you maintain that crystal-clear pool water? Well, that look is achievable by paying attention to various details, and if work or life keeps you busy, the importance of hiring a pool maintenance company cannot be understated.

Do you need a company to take care of your pool? Before you decide, you might want to take a look at what goes into keeping your pool area looking like a slice of paradise:

Water Balance

Before you submerge your whole body in a pool, you want to make sure the water is balanced, i.e., with optimal pH and degree if alkalinity. The pH level, measured on a scale of 1 to 14, tells you if the water is too acidic (low numbers) or too basic (high numbers). A pH level of 7 is considered neutral, and the ideal range for your pool is 7.4 to 7.6 (that’s a relatively narrow range). It’s important to stay on top of this measurement because the pH of your pool is continually changing.

Alkalinity, which helps keep the pH from fluctuating wildly, should fall between 100 to 150 parts per million (ppm). Are you prepared with a test kit, chemicals (pH increaser or decreaser), and time to make the necessary adjustments weekly?

Sanitation

As it probably is not possible to overemphasize the importance of cleanliness too much, the same holds for pool maintenance as well. Chlorine is the most common chemical used for keeping a pool clean because it kills algae and bacteria cheaply and effectively. The ideal chlorine concentration is 3ppm. There are various ways you can add chlorine to pool water, but if you’re not sure how, or you’d prefer not to handle chemicals, you could hire a pool maintenance professional to take care of the task for you.

Another duty you must perform to keep that pool clear is to “shock” your water each week. That, according to SwimUniversity.com, means “adding enough chlorine–or non-chlorine shock including Potassium Monopersulfate–to reach breakpoint oxidation.” This process breaks down the bacteria and organic material that chlorine kills in your pool.

While the tasks aren’t particularly difficult, you do have to complete them regularly. If you believe you have a handle on all of these duties, then you can lounge by your pool, admiring the crystal-clear water and the hard work you put into achieving it. A swimming pool makes a fun and valuable addition to your home. As summer approaches, you look forward to enjoying your pool during the hot months. It’s important to properly prepare your swimming pool for the summer and ensure it’s clean and safe.

Follow these steps to get your swimming pool ready for the summer.
1. Clear away debris. Before you take off the pool cover, remove as many leaves and as much debris as you can. If water has collected on the pool cover, it should be drained off. After you’ve removed the pool cover, clean it fully and let it completely dry before you store it. Sprinkle the cover with a layer of talcum powder to prevent mold and mildew from building up.
2. Check the water level. The first step after you remove the pool cover is to check the water level. The correct water level is necessary for the pool’s pump to work effectively.
3. Check the pool’s fixtures. Examine any fixtures in your pool to make sure they’re still secure. Check the ladders, diving boards, rails, and steps for loose fittings or other potential concerns.
4. Check your pool equipment. Examine your filters, hoses, and pump to ensure that they’re in working order.
5. Circulate the water. Start your pump and let it run for eight to twelve hours to clean the water.
6. Check and adjust the water chemistry. After you run the circulation system, test your pool water’s pH, alkalinity, and chlorine levels. It’s essential to maintain the correct chemical levels to keep the water clean and safe. Check all chemicals at least once every week as long as your pool is open.
Taking proper care of your swimming pool ensures that you’ll be able to enjoy it throughout the summer and for years to come.

Building an in-ground swimming pool can be a large construction project, but a much different one from constructing a home or garage. To ensure your pool turns out exactly how you want it and to help the process go smoothly, you’ll want to spend plenty of time on the planning and designing stage before breaking ground.

Here are some tips to help you plan building your dream pool.

1. Choose a suitable location

The first thing you need for a pool location is a spot that won’t cause any problems. For instance, you’ll want a spot that’s not swampy or prone to flooding, but also isn’t sloped. Then, you’ll want to ensure the location is convenient for you and your family to get to from your house so you can easily access the pool over the years.

Finally, you’ll need to ensure the location is accessible for any machinery needed to construct the pool, and that you’ll be able to dig there without damaging power lines or other important things.

2. Leave room for expansion or accessories

Building your dream pool now doesn’t necessarily mean you’ll never want to change or add anything later. You may want to add on a hot tub later, for instance. So for peace of mind, give some consideration to the possibility of adding features or accessories later on.

3. Include a poolside area

Half the fun of an in-ground pool is lounging on the sunny pool deck. An expansive, attractive, and functional poolside area can add a huge amount of enjoyment to your pool. You’ll be able to add lounge chairs for sunbathing, shaded picnic tables for poolside meals, and other fun features.

You may even want to include a pool house in your designs. This can be a great area to keep pool equipment and accessories and can be a great place to just relax in the shade by the pool.

4. Don’t forget fencing and screens

Fencing to control access to the pool is critical. In some cases, it can literally be a lifesaver. You’ll want to ensure that your pool is well-fenced to keep kids and toddlers from squeezing through or climbing over the fence and gaining access to the pool unsupervised. You’ll also need a strong, sturdy gate that you can keep securely locked.

Screens are another component for your pool. While not as critical as fencing, shade screens can allow you to comfortably enjoy your pool even on scorching summer days. A shade screen can also filter the sunlight to help cut down on glare so you’re not blinded and squinting for your entire swimming session.
